Long Distance Paths - On a Make Tracks walking holiday, you can walk on all the long distance paths in Scotland. The Southern Upland Way, the West Highland Way, St Cuthbert's Way, the Great Glen Way, and the Speyside Way are all classic Scottish walks; and we have two newer walks which have been proving very popular - The Cateran Trail, and a relatively easy walk, the Borders Abbeys Way (easily adapted for a shorter walking break).

Off the Beaten Track - With Make Tracks, you can also sample hidden Scotland. Enjoy the Tweedside Walk, in the peaceful Scottish Borders, or walk in the footsteps of Rob Roy in the Trossachs. For walking in the Scottish Islands and West Highlands, book the Highland Lochs and Islands vacation to the spectacular landscape of Morar, the remote Knoydart peninsula, and the romantic islands of Rum and Eigg. We also have a great range of walks on that Mecca for hillwalkers, the Isle of Skye.
